First post in almost 8 years in this forum. It is great to be back. I just picked up a 72 Jimmy with a rebuilt, all stock 350.

About a week ago I started having a problem where once the engine was warmed up I can't hold idle. It just sputters out as if the engine was cold. Are there any common things I can try trouble shooting?

Craig
 
When its cold the choke is closed assuming you have one and draws fuel through the venturies.As it warms choke opens and all fuel is drawn through the idle circuts.Sediment build up will cause a blockage of the ilde circut so a carb rebuild may be whats in order.
 
yeah, this is where I was heading too.
vacuum leak that just started (PO's glue came off :) )
or the choke blade isn't opening, spring being bad, might mess with the idle (unsure)
(welcome back BTW)
 
Just to circle back on this. yeah it ended up being my vacuum line was loose. No problems since. Thanx for the tips.
